身份验证是云计算领域中非常重要的一个概念,它用于确认用户的身份并授权其访问特定资源。处理loggedInUser身份验证和撤销身份验证的方法如下:
- 身份验证方法:
- 基于用户名和密码的身份验证:用户提供用户名和密码进行验证,常用于网站和应用程序。
- 单点登录(SSO):用户只需通过一次登录即可访问多个相关系统,提高用户体验。
- 多因素身份验证(MFA):结合多个因素,如密码、指纹、短信验证码等,提高身份验证的安全性。
- OAuth和OpenID Connect:用于第三方应用程序授权和身份验证。
- 令牌身份验证:使用令牌进行身份验证,常用于API访问控制。
- 身份验证撤销方法:
- 会话管理:通过管理会话状态来撤销身份验证,例如设置会话超时时间、定期更新会话令牌等。
- 令牌撤销列表(Token Revocation List):将已撤销的令牌加入到撤销列表中,以阻止其再次使用。
- 单点注销:用户在一个系统中注销后,自动注销其他相关系统中的会话。
- 强制重新身份验证:在敏感操作后要求用户重新进行身份验证,以确保其权限。
身份验证和撤销身份验证的方法应根据具体的应用场景和安全需求来选择。以下是一些腾讯云相关产品和产品介绍链接地址,可用于实现身份验证和撤销身份验证:
- 腾讯云身份认证服务(CAM):提供基于角色的访问控制和身份认证服务,支持多种身份验证方式。详情请参考:腾讯云身份认证服务
- 腾讯云API网关(API Gateway):可用于对API进行身份验证和访问控制,支持OAuth、API密钥等认证方式。详情请参考:腾讯云API网关
- 腾讯云访问管理(TAM):提供细粒度的访问控制和权限管理,可用于管理用户的身份验证和权限分配。详情请参考:腾讯云访问管理
请注意,以上仅为腾讯云的一些产品示例,其他云计算品牌商也提供类似的身份验证和访问控制服务。